17761921436649826656 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of four thousand, three hundred twenty divisors.

Prime factorization of 17761921436649826656:

25 × 34 × 112 × 313 × 533 × 1132

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 11 × 11 × 31 × 31 × 31 × 53 × 53 × 53 × 113 × 113)
